President Biden has dismissed calls for his resignation and declared that he will not step down from office, despite concerns about his age and performance in recent public appearances. Former President Trump has responded by challenging Biden to another debate, this time without moderators.
President Biden has defied calls from within his own party to step down, declaring that he will not "go anywhere" amid growing concerns about his age and performance.
Biden's remarks came during a Fourth of July celebration at the White House, where he told the audience, "I'm not going anywhere." This statement was met with a mixture of cheers and jeers from the crowd.

The president's defiant stance comes amidst growing speculation about his mental fitness for office. In a recent debate with former President Trump, Biden exhibited a halting delivery and stumbling answers, raising concerns among some Democrats.
Former President Trump has capitalized on Biden's perceived weakness, challenging him to another debate without moderators. In a Truth Social post, Trump said he wanted to discuss "the future of the country" with Biden and test his "competence."

Trump's eagerness to debate Biden again is seen as an attempt to exploit Biden's perceived vulnerability. The contrast between the two candidates in their first debate was stark, with Trump appearing more energetic and focused than Biden.
Biden's team has not yet responded to Trump's challenge. However, White House chief of staff Jeff Zients has urged staff to focus on governing and tune out the "noise" surrounding the president's performance.
